Chief of the General Staff of the Armed Forces of the Russian Federation Valery Gerasimov checked the performance of combat missions in the zone of a special military operation by the Zapad group of forces. This was announced on January 27 by the Russian Defense Ministry.

"At the command post of one of the formations, the Chief of the General Staff heard a report from the commander of the group, Colonel-General Sergei Kuzovlev, on the situation in the area of responsibility, as well as reports from the commanders of the formations and the commanders of the formations on the results of combat missions," the statement said.

Following the inspection, Valery Gerasimov noted the success of the units and gave instructions for further actions. At the end of the work, the Chief of the General Staff presented state awards to the most distinguished servicemen and thanked them for their courage and bravery shown during the fighting.
